Grants paid by The Preservation Fund

EIN 13-3690790 · Wilmington, DE · Form 990-PF, Part XV

The Preservation Fund of Wilmington, DE (EIN 13-3690790) reported 16 grants paid totaling $93,200 to 12 recipients in tax years 2020–2024, on Form 990-PF, Part XV.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
